Output ecf5ebfc7043b379aa708f1961f287fd092e8673b1593044e8ea47ddfd0d92cb:0

value
21660699224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 474e5b61caa1b8dd94b6c370896fd182b43df137 OP_EQUALVERIFY OP_CHECKSIG
address
DBe8PDTAQoWJkc229PpuNcMDyGe6QPtdcZ
transaction
ecf5ebfc7043b379aa708f1961f287fd092e8673b1593044e8ea47ddfd0d92cb